Name of the Vulnerable Software and Affected Versions
iOS versions prior to 10.2
Description
The issue involves the Mail component, which does not alert the user to an S/MIME email signature that used a revoked certificate. This could allow a remote attacker to affect the integrity of protected information by exploiting the lack of warning about revoked certificates.
Recommendations
For iOS versions prior to 10.2, consider disabling the use of S/MIME email signatures until a patch is available. Restrict access to sensitive information sent via email to minimize the risk of exploitation.
